NIO (NYSE:NIO – Get Free Report) is projected to issue its quarterly earnings data before the market opens on Friday, March 21st. Analysts expect the company to announce earnings of ($0.42) per share and revenue of $20.19 billion for the quarter. NIO Stock Performance
NIO stock opened at $5.17 on Thursday. The company has a quick ratio of 0.93, a current ratio of 1.04 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.98. The company has a market capitalization of $10.78 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of -3.42 and a beta of 1.81. NIO has a 12 month low of $3.61 and a 12 month high of $7.71. The firm has a 50 day moving average of $4.41 and a two-hundred day moving average of $4.86.
Analysts Set New Price Targets
NIO has been the subject of several recent research reports. JPMorgan Chase & Co. downgraded shares of NIO from an “overweight” rating to a “neutral” rating and decreased their target price for the stock from $7.00 to $4.70 in a research report on Tuesday, February 4th. Macquarie downgraded shares of NIO from an “outperform” rating to a “neutral” rating and decreased their target price for the stock from $6.60 to $4.80 in a research report on Wednesday, November 20th. HSBC cut shares of NIO from a “buy” rating to a “hold” rating in a research note on Tuesday, January 7th. Hsbc Global Res cut shares of NIO from a “strong-buy” rating to a “hold” rating in a research note on Tuesday, January 7th. Finally, The Goldman Sachs Group cut shares of NIO from a “neutral” rating to a “sell” rating and reduced their price objective for the stock from $4.80 to $3.90 in a research note on Monday, November 25th. Two research analysts have rated the stock with a sell rating, seven have issued a hold rating, one has issued a buy rating and one has given a strong buy rating to the company. According to MarketBeat.com, NIO presently has an average rating of “Hold” and a consensus price target of $5.03.
About NIO
NIO Inc designs, manufactures, and sells electric vehicles in the People's Republic of China. The company is also involved in the manufacture of e-powertrain, battery packs, and components; and racing management, technology development, and sales and after-sales management activities. In addition, it offers power solutions for battery charging needs; and other value-added services.
